具体来说,input('enter youre text :\n').lower 只是返回了 .lower 方法的引用,而没有实际调用它。
以下是一些实用的优化建议。
PHP的字符串拼接方式与Shell的引用规则不匹配,是导致命令失效的常见原因。
例如在 PostgreSQL 中启用 PostGIS: CREATE EXTENSION IF NOT EXISTS postgis; 然后使用 EF Core 迁移创建表: dotnet ef migrations add InitSpatial dotnet ef database update 生成的表中,Geometry 字段会映射为 geometry(Polygon, 4326) 类型。
这意味着 type(variable) is ModelA 可能会返回 False,即使 variable 确实是 ModelA 的一个实例。
优点:数据持久化,与应用数据存储在一起,管理方便。
它继承了 Animal 的所有特性和行为。
它使用固定缓冲区循环读取源数据并写入目标,支持任意实现io.Reader和io.Writer的类型。
这可以通过传递std::vector<A*>(即A对象的指针列表)来实现。
一个关键的原因是,数组或切片只能存储同类型元素,而函数的多返回值可以是不同类型的组合。
只要配置清晰、不混用模式,多版本开发即可平稳运行。
实现步骤: 创建覆盖层HTML/CSS: 在WordPress主题的header.php或通过钩子注入一个包含reCAPTCHA容器的全屏div。
") }在这个示例中: 云雀语言模型 云雀是一款由字节跳动研发的语言模型,通过便捷的自然语言交互,能够高效的完成互动对话 54 查看详情 我们创建了一个sync.WaitGroup实例wg。
它们虽然都与容器的“大小”有关,但操作的层面完全不同。
这减少了上层处理错误的负担。
利用 std::function 和 lambda,可以让命令对象包装任意可调用对象,比如普通函数、成员函数指针或闭包。
如果没有 return 或 return 后无值,函数返回 None。
基本上就这些。
package main import ( "fmt" "io" "log" "net/http" ) func main() { // 1. 发起HTTP GET请求 resp, err := http.Get("http://example.com") if err != nil { log.Fatalf("发起请求失败: %v", err) } // 2. 确保在函数退出时关闭响应体 // resp.Body 是 io.ReadCloser 类型,因此可以直接调用 Close 方法 defer func() { if closeErr := resp.Body.Close(); closeErr != nil { log.Printf("关闭响应体失败: %v", closeErr) } }() // 3. 读取响应体内容 // 因为 resp.Body 实现了 io.Reader 接口,可以直接将其作为 io.Reader 使用 bodyBytes, err := io.ReadAll(resp.Body) // io.ReadAll 会读取所有内容直到 EOF if err != nil { log.Fatalf("读取响应体失败: %v", err) } // 4. 打印响应体内容 fmt.Println("响应体内容:") fmt.Println(string(bodyBytes)) // 此时,resp.Body 已经被读取完毕并关闭 }在上述代码中: resp.Body是一个io.ReadCloser类型的实例。
要实现更精细的控制,我们需要引入额外的条件。
本文链接:http://www.arcaderelics.com/258813_950fd5.html